Mastering the Art: From Grape to Glass in AZ

In the heart of Arizona’s Sonoran Desert lies Sonoita, a small yet vibrant community renowned for its thriving vineyard scene. This charming town has emerged as a premier destination for wine enthusiasts seeking to master the art of winemaking, from grape selection to the final glass. Educational tours through local vineyards offer an immersive experience that combines practical knowledge with the allure of Arizona’s unique terroir.
Sonoita AZ wine tasting is not just about enjoying diverse vintages; it’s a journey into the heart of viticulture. Expert winemakers guide enthusiasts through each step, from vineyard management to fermentation techniques. Visitors learn how the region’s distinct climate and soil contribute to the character of the grapes, ultimately shaping the final wine. For instance, the hot summers and cool evenings create a diurnal temperature shift that promotes slow ripening, resulting in well-balanced wines with rich flavors. Hands-on workshops teach participants how to assess grape quality, crush grapes by foot (as traditionally done), and understand the intricacies of blending to create signature blends.

Immersive Wine Tasting: Experiencing Sonoita's Flavors

Sonoita, Arizona, is renowned for its thriving wine culture and scenic vineyard landscapes, making it an ideal destination for wine enthusiasts seeking immersive experiences. Educational tours through Sonoita’s vineyards offer a unique opportunity to learn about winemaking techniques while savoring the region’s exceptional wines. The focus here is on the art of Sonoita AZ wine tasting, where every sip becomes an educational journey.
Guided tours typically take visitors through meticulously maintained vineyards, where expert winemakers share insights into grape cultivation and the subtle nuances that shape each vintage. Tasting sessions are carefully curated to showcase the diversity of local varietals, from the robust reds native to the region to the delicate whites that have gained international acclaim. For instance, visitors can expect to sample the signature strains like Grenache, Syrah, and Viognier, known for their distinctive flavors and complex aromas. These tastings are not merely a pleasant ritual but an educational process, allowing participants to understand the terroir, or the unique combination of soil, climate, and geography, that contributes to the distinct character of each wine.
